Arsenophonus GroEL Interacts with CLCuV and Is Localized in Midgut and Salivary Gland of Whitefly B. tabaci

Figure 8

Localization of Arsenophonus and Portiera in B. tabaci adult male using FISH.

Arsenphonus (red signal) was localized in the midgut, salivary gland and bacteriocytes of adult male B. tabaci (C) and Portiera (green signal) was absent in salivary gland as well as in midgut but present in the bacteriocytes (B). All images were viewed under 20× magnification. Arrows in yellow, white and blue indicate the bacteriocytes, salivary gland and midgut respectively. A and D panels show the merged and DIC images of the respective probe.
